A BOY SHOULD LOVE A GIRL BECAUSE OF ETERNITY
Ten Poems by Robert Plath

a boy should love a girl because of eternity
because the stars tip their silver hats goodnight
and the dark blue sky is the bluest curtain
in the universe
a girl should love a boy because as we run blind
along the garden wall the afternoon sun steals skin
from out bare shoulders and the grass
smiles how its scattered
seed dust is secretly our warm bodies
a boy should love a boy because of eternity
the rosy dawn is putting on a big black hat and going, going
invisible
a girl should love a girl because of eternity
because the landscape darkens, light is slowly leaving the
mountains, and the wind gets cold, the wind gets
cold
